Main Attractions in Vienna

Café Central

Café Central in Vienna, Austria is a historic coffeehouse that exudes elegance and charm. With its stunning architecture, ornate interiors, and a rich cultural heritage, it has been a gathering place for intellectuals, artists, and writers for over a century, offering a delightful experience of Viennese coffee culture.

Alexanderplatz

Alexanderplatz is a bustling square in the heart of Berlin, Germany. Known for its iconic TV tower, it is a vibrant hub of activity with shops, restaurants, and entertainment venues. The square also holds historical significance, witnessing major events throughout Berlin's history, making it a popular tourist destination.

Akershus Fortress

Akershus Fortress, located in Oslo, Norway, is a medieval castle and fortress that dates back to the 13th century. It offers stunning views of the city and the Oslo Fjord. With its rich history and impressive architecture, it is a popular tourist attraction and a symbol of Norwegian heritage.
